[0036]Such asfigure 1 As shown, a method based on computer vision of high-altitude parabolic detection, tracking, and alarms, including steps below:
[0037]A1, based on the VIBE background extraction algorithm, using the first frame high-altitude parabolic monitoring image to perform the background initialization, store the initialization result as a background image;
[0038]A2, based on the Vibe background extraction algorithm, the nth frame image is controlled by the background image, detecting the moving target in the nth frame image, when detecting the resulting moving target is too much, back to A1 for background update;
[0039]In steps A1 and A2, the motion target in high-altitude parabolic monitoring images is detected by the Vibe background extraction algorithm. The motion extraction algorithm is mainly composed of background initialization, prospect detection process, and background model update.
